Melaleuca citrina (Callistemon lanceolatus)

Melaleuca citrina (known also as Callistemon lanceolatus) is a vibrant evergreen shrub or small tree admired for its brilliant red bottlebrush flowers and aromatic foliage. Flowering from spring into summer, it brings bold colour and attracts birds to New Zealand gardens. Hardy and adaptable, this classic bottlebrush is ideal for hedging, screening, or feature planting where year round structure and seasonal impact are desired.

How to grow Melaleuca citrina in NZ

Melaleuca citrina thrives in full sun and well drained soil. It tolerates a wide range of soil types including sandy and coastal conditions provided drainage is good. Choose a sheltered site in colder regions to protect young plants from heavy frost. Water regularly during establishment to promote strong root growth. Once established it handles dry periods and windy conditions well.

Melaleuca citrina (Callistemon lanceolatus) care tips

Melaleuca citrina (Callistemon lanceolatus) is low maintenance once established. Water during extended dry spells especially in the first year. Apply mulch around the base to retain moisture and suppress weeds keeping it clear of the trunk. Light pruning after flowering will maintain a tidy shape and encourage repeat blooming. Feed in spring with a balanced fertiliser to support healthy growth.

Melaleuca citrina size, spacing, and growth rate

Melaleuca citrina typically grows to around 3 to 5 metres tall and 2 to 4 metres wide in NZ conditions. It forms a dense bushy shrub or small tree depending on pruning. Space plants 1.5 to 2 metres apart for hedging or allow more room as a specimen. The growth rate is moderate with steady annual development in sunny positions.

Landscaping uses for Melaleuca citrina (Callistemon lanceolatus)

Melaleuca citrina (Callistemon lanceolatus) is ideal for hedges privacy screens and feature planting in sunny gardens. The bright red flowers create strong seasonal impact and attract birdlife enhancing wildlife friendly landscapes. It performs well in coastal gardens and contemporary designs where bold evergreen structure is required. It can also be grown as a small ornamental tree.
